Output 463ea5900dfaa7fc53b2571ebcaaf41f13fdb3095625a5b0ae34dcba097afdfa:0

value
508400
script pubkey
OP_0 OP_PUSHBYTES_20 825568171555611f0b4bf87ee11256c28efe73fd
address
bc1qsf2ks9c424s37z6tlplwzyjkc280uula53hevg
transaction
463ea5900dfaa7fc53b2571ebcaaf41f13fdb3095625a5b0ae34dcba097afdfa
confirmations
11033
spent
true